The Historical and Philosophical Foundations

The Law of Attraction is not a modern-day creation however rather draws from ancient wisdom traditions spanning thousands of years. Components of this concept can be found in Buddhist mentors about the power of objective, Hindu philosophies relating to karma and consciousness, and even in biblical passages that talk to the power of faith and belief. The idea that consciousness shapes truth has been checked out by theorists, mystics, and spiritual teachers throughout human history, each contributing their unique viewpoint to this timeless concept.

In the Western world, the Law of Attraction became more formalized throughout the New Thought motion of the 19th century, when thinkers began checking out the relationship in between mind and matter. These early leaders recommended that mindsets might straight influence physical truth, a radical idea that challenged the prevailing materialistic worldview. Over time, this approach evolved and integrated insights from psychology, quantum physics, and neuroscience, creating a more extensive understanding of how awareness communicates with the material world.

The Science Behind Manifestation

While the Law of Attraction is frequently categorized as an esoteric or spiritual concept, there are scientific principles that help discuss why and how it might work. Neuroscience has actually revealed that our brains are extremely plastic, continuously forming brand-new neural paths based on our duplicated ideas and habits. When we consistently focus on specific concepts or results, we strengthen the neural networks related to those thoughts, making them more automatic and influential in our decision-making processes.

The Reticular Activating System (RAS) in our brain functions as a filter for the frustrating quantity of information we come across daily. This system focuses on information that lines up with our beliefs, values, and current focus. When you set a clear intent or objective, your RAS starts filtering truth to highlight chances, resources, and info relevant to that intention. This describes why when you choose to purchase a particular cars and truck, you suddenly discover that design everywhere, though it was always present in your environment.

Quantum physics has actually also contributed interesting point of views to the discussion about awareness and reality. The observer effect in quantum mechanics demonstrates that the act of observation can affect the habits of subatomic particles. While it’s important not to overextend these findings beyond their scientific context, they do suggest that awareness and physical truth might be more interconnected than classical physics formerly assumed.

The Power of Thoughts and Beliefs

Our thoughts are the seeds from which our truth grows. Every action we take begins as a thought, and repeated thoughts become beliefs that shape our perception of what is possible. If you think that success is difficult and reserved for others, you will unconsciously undermine opportunities and stop working to acknowledge possibilities when they appear. Conversely, if you think that abundance is your natural state which opportunities are all over, you will see and act on chances that others may miss out on.

Limiting beliefs are maybe the best challenge to effective symptom. These are deeply held convictions about ourselves, others, and the world that constrain our capacity. Typical limiting beliefs consist of “I’m not good enough,” “Money is difficult to come by,” “I do not should have love,” or “Success requires sacrifice and suffering.” These beliefs typically form during childhood or through terrible experiences and operate mostly automatically, developing undetectable barriers to the life we want.

Identifying and changing restricting beliefs is necessary work for anybody major about symptom. This process requires sincere self-reflection, typically bringing awareness to uncomfortable facts about how we’ve been holding ourselves back. As soon as determined, these beliefs can be challenged, reframed, and replaced with empowering alternatives that support instead of sabotage our objectives.
